1
resposta

Instruções incompletas

Sinto que falta alguma instrução no manual de configuração do docker-compose. Ao executar o comando docker-compose run web python manage.py makemigrations é exibido o erro abaixo:

...
  File "/usr/local/lib/python3.6/site-packages/MySQLdb/connections.py", line 164, in __init__
    super(Connection, self).__init__(*args, **kwargs2)
django.db.utils.OperationalError: (1045, "Access denied for user 'devops_dev'@'localhost' (using password: YES)")

O que devo fazer?

1 resposta

Olá Ebenézer, tudo bem? Você criou esse usuário devops_dev no banco de dados usando o comando:

docker-compose run web python manage.py createsuperuser

Quando executamos esse comando ele solicita as informações como nome de usuário (temos que digitar devops_dev) e senha (que tem que ser de 8 dígitos), você lembra de ter feito esse passo, se não fez, então o problema é esse!

Quer mergulhar em tecnologia e aprendizagem?

Receba a newsletter que o nosso CEO escreve pessoalmente, com insights do mercado de trabalho, ciência e desenvolvimento de software